Reboring can be done but isn't cheap and you need to think of your budget and the time it will take.
Reboring from a 320 to 325i size pistons will cost alot more than usual. Also if you going to rebore you need to be replacing things like bearings and the oil pump. I replaced everything, machined everything and the rebuilt the engine, it cost me well over a grand with a new waterpump, gasket set, cambelt, new piston rings, new rockers, rocker shafts and a sporty cam too. Don't forget fluids, coolant and plenty oil changes whilst running in, it all adds up. You will also need a 325i inlet and exhaust manifold, injectors and possibly exhaust system.
In addition to all the above you should get the head ported to allow for the flow requirements. Costs are £400 minimum, i'd budget £600 for this. Are you able to build the engine youself?
After adding all this up it sounds like it would be better to do a M50/M52 engine swap.
